Sacco-Vanzetti Case Records, 1920-1928. Correspondence. Vanzetti's translation of Proudhon's War and Peace, Chapters 35-46; Folder includes 2 letters from Roger Baldwin (ACLU), one to Felix Frankfurter, the other to an unnamed correspondent, n.d. Box 39, Folder 2, Harvard Law School Library, Historical & Special Collections
Bulk of the material pertains to the defense of Nicola Sacco and Bartolomeo Vanzetti, anarchists who were tried and executed for murder, and includes "office testimony" not included in the published transcript.
